- Регистрация
- 03.05.2016
- Сообщения
- 733
- Благодарностей
- 485
- Баллы
- 63
Есть настройки которые нужно подгружать из файла в переменные ZP, но потом при работе с этими переменными через C# в них лишние пробелы и строки, (.Trim не помогает), кубики С# потом крашатся, потому что парсятся неверные пути.
Пример:
Строка в файле которую надо спарсить: Account file;D:\ZennoProject\Аккаунты\Украина.txt
С# который парсит и выводит в лог:
Если скопировать результат из лога и вставить в блокнот, получаем лишний пробел в начале и пустую строку с низу:
Как это можно победить? Повторные .Trim дальше ни чего не меняют.
Пример:
Строка в файле которую надо спарсить: Account file;D:\ZennoProject\Аккаунты\Украина.txt
С# который парсит и выводит в лог:
C#:
string strSetting = File.ReadAllText(project.Variables["pathSettingFile"].Value);
project.Variables["pathAccount"].Value = Regex.Match(strSetting, @"(?<=Account\ file;).*").Value.Trim();
project.SendInfoToLog(project.Variables["pathAccount"].Value);
C#:
D:\ZennoProject\Аккаунты\Украина.txt
пустая строка